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Ruby versions 1.8.5 and earlier, 1.8.6 through 1.8.6-p286, 1.8.7 through 1.8.7-p71, and 1.9 through r18423
Description
The issue allows context-dependent attackers to bypass intended access restrictions. This can be achieved via
untrace var, $PROGRAM NAME, and syslog at safe level 4, and insecure methods at safe levels 1 through 3. The exploitation of these vulnerabilities can lead to a disruption of protected information and can be performed remotely.Recommendations
For Ruby versions 1.8.5 and earlier, 1.8.6 through 1.8.6-p286, 1.8.7 through 1.8.7-p71, and 1.9 through r18423, consider restricting access to critical variables and methods at various safe levels to prevent bypassing intended access restrictions. As a temporary workaround, consider disabling insecure methods at safe levels 1 through 3 until a patch is available. Restrict access to
untrace var, $PROGRAM NAME, and syslog at safe level 4 to minimize the risk of exploitation.Exploit
